Uso sempre le parentesi nelle query sql. Ma ho Esempio:Postgresql e parentesi
DELETE FROM prog
WHERE prog_start >= $1 AND prog_start < $2
OR prog_end > $1 AND prog_end <= $2
E 'pari a:
DELETE FROM prog
WHERE (prog_start >= $1 AND prog_start < $2)
OR (prog_end > $1 AND prog_end <= $2)
o no?
buona analisi, ma ... conclusione sbagliata su questo caso particolare, no? –
6.5 è una versione un po 'obsoleta per riferimento. – vyegorov
http://www.postgresql.org/docs/9.0/static/sql-syntax-lexical.html#SQL-SYNTAX-OPERATORS (o/e le modifiche alla precedenza degli operatori probabilmente non sono le modifiche più comuni, tra l'altro. ..) –